Remote Copy Targets
Remote Copy User’s Guide
InForm OS Version 2.3.1
Figure 2-8. Target Definitions (Single Pair, Bidirectional)
In the previous figure,
■
the Remote Copy target system is InServ2 for the Volume Group X on InServ1.
■
the Remote Copy target system is InServ1 for the replicated volume group Volume Group
X.r on InServ2.
■
the Remote Copy target system is InServ1 for the Volume Group Y on InServ2.
■
the Remote Copy target system is InServ2 for the replicated volume group Volume Group
Y.r on InServ1.
■
the target definitions are simply the names of the storage servers (InServ1 and InServ2) in
relation to each other.
The relationship between target definitions and the server pairs described previously holds
true for all valid Remote Copy configurations (bidirectional, unidirectional, N-to-1, 1-to-N, and
synchronous long distance). The server on which the volume groups originate (the primary
server), defines the target as its backup server.
